-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 On 3/21/11 7:47 AM, Sjors Gielen wrote: > > Op 21 mrt 2011, om 00:01 heeft Martin Costabel het volgende geschreven: > >> I am sorry, I have no time for this right now. Please feel free to do with >> it whatever you want. > > Ok, I've pushed it. Thanks, and sorry for taking your time. > > Sjors > > > >
It initially didn't build for me on 10.6: [ 39%] Building CXX object BuildUtilities/c4p/CMakeFiles/c4p.dir/scan.cpp.o /sw32/src/fink.build/miktex-tools-2.8.3541-1/miktex-2.8.3541/BuildUtilities/c4p/scan.l: In function 'int yylex()': /sw32/src/fink.build/miktex-tools-2.8.3541-1/miktex-2.8.3541/BuildUtilities/c4p/scan.l:85: error: 'yylineno' was not declared in this scope /sw32/src/fink.build/miktex-tools-2.8.3541-1/miktex-2.8.3541/BuildUtilities/c4p/scan.l: In function 'void comment()': /sw32/src/fink.build/miktex-tools-2.8.3541-1/miktex-2.8.3541/BuildUtilities/c4p/scan.l:101: error: 'yylineno' was not declared in this scope make[2]: *** [BuildUtilities/c4p/CMakeFiles/c4p.dir/scan.cpp.o] Error 1 make[1]: *** [BuildUtilities/c4p/CMakeFiles/c4p.dir/all] Error 2 make: *** [all] Error 2 After removing fink's flex (2.5.4a, vs. 2.5.35) it built there (32 and 64 bit), as well as on 10.5 (/usr/bin/flex version 2.5.33). However, the package won't build on 10.4 at all (/usr/bin/flex version 2.5.4). To make it work there, you'd need to make up a separate 10.4 version of the .info file, with a BuildDepend on flex-devel. Also you'd need to make /sw/lib/flex/bin/flex (flex-devel installs in a private directory for historical reasons) the flex executable which the build uses, either by manipulating the PATH for the CompileScript or by patching the package to use it. If it's easy to patch the package to use a particular flex executable, it would be preferable for the 10.5/10.6 description to specify /usr/bin/flex rather than to have a BuildConflicts: flex. - -- Alexander Hansen, Ph.D. Fink User Liaison -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.11 (Darwin)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/ iEYEARECAAYFAk2JM8UACgkQB8UpO3rKjQ8XzACfdBam+nRBzM1bxMjJl6CSanPY ibEAoIY/Ad25FJkzYLjim5BVQTBNLGx9 =5BZB -----END PGP SIGNATURE----- ------------------------------------------------------------------------------ Enable your software for Intel(R) Active Management Technology to meet the growing manageability and security demands of your customers. Businesses are taking advantage of Intel(R) vPro (TM) technology - will your software be a part of the solution? Download the Intel(R) Manageability Checker today! http://p.sf.net/sfu/intel-dev2devmar _______________________________________________ Fink-devel mailing list Fink-devel@lists.sourceforge.net http://news.gmane.org/gmane.os.apple.fink.devel Subscription management: https://lists.sourceforge.net/lists/listinfo/fink-devel